Lateral roots originate from ____.

  1. promeristem

  2. pericycle

  3. lateral meristem

  4. procambium

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
B Correct answer
Explanation

Pericycle is a region that lies immediately below the endodermis. It is represented by a single layer of parenchyma cells. It gives rise to lateral roots.
